Top definition
this girl, damn, this girl. this girl is actually the best girl in the world. in every way she is just the best, she's smart, she's talented, she is fucking hilarious, she is super sweet. and she got a nice ass. but this girl makes me feel complete. whenever she meets someone or sees someone the person light up, because she gives off this vibe. a happy vibe, a "oh my god, she makes me want to live" vibe. she is absolutely perfect. everyone adores her, she is absolutely amazing.
That girl is an absolute Gabryla
by docfez January 04, 2017
Get the mug
Get a Gabryla mug for your boyfriend James.